Challenges of Delivering Rural VoIP (SP-04)  What is the compelling reason to offer VoIP?  High cost of entry into VoIP..  Technical staff learning curves  Expected return on investment  Class 5 Legacy issues  Poor voice quality & reliability of VoIP transport..  Access gateways, E-911, LNP, 1-800, Operator Services  Costs to upgrade network to provide expected high QoS broadband access - what flavor DSL?  Rapid technology evolution – life cycle?

 Telcos’ core business shifts from POTS to IP services carried on ultra-broadband PIPES…….POTS-To-PIPES (P2P)  People moving off ‘wireline’ as a must have connection Cheaper LD with VoIP and Better mobility with cellular Directions – Existing Telcos

Telecom Evolution for Rural VoIP  New signaling protocols will be more effective than existing AIN and ubiquitous (SIP)  Corporate sponsors will pay for transport, offer free public phone calls  listen to a 15 second message from the sponsor  IXCs role will change  IP centric QoS transport, network management,  Core network application service providers and LECs will prosper if IP enabled  LECs will benefit by providing transport access and specialized applications at the network edge.  Local peer to peer switching,  Core applications for network intelligence;  E911, routing, LIDB,  Turnkey solutions available for Rural Telcos

Core/Satellite Options for Rural Telco Core Configuration PSTN Tandem Remote PSTN Class 5 Satellite Configuration PBX/Keysystem IA D Out-of-Region Area - 1 Satellite Configuration PBX/Keysystem IADIAD Out-of-Region Area - 2 VoIP Termination Carriers Regional traffic stays in region Avoids backhauling LD routed to maximize profitability Ability to maintain Access/Termination fees Backhauled cost reduced via IP Local Gateway Utilized for pure LD plays Local PSTN Class 5

Trends in Long Distance Voice Transport  Voice over Internet becoming extremely inexpensive means to transport voice and data..  Long distance commoditized, charges becoming inconsequential…or zero  Commercialization of voice transport, “free ride” Sponsors pay for transport Users pay for access.  New DWDM technologies will continue to keep supply of transport high and prices low.  Bandwidth expanding rapidly  Inherent QoS improvements for VoIP  Innovative applications leveraging embedded intelligence in IP and PSTN gateways..  Applications readily customizable for specific client needs  Pay as you go for specialized access and features / utility  Video conferencing will lead way to Video over IP  But, Do not overlook Basic Engineering Requirements

Network Engineering is critical for VoIP to deliver expected QoS to subscriber Network Engineering Considerations

Other Rural VoIP Challenges  1) VoIP results in bypass of access/termination fees  Use existing CLASS 5 and TDM Carrier terminations  2) 911 service to VoIP subscribers must be provided  Configure system to use existing PSAP connections  Outsource E911 management available for VoIP  3) DSL speeds are a big factor in VoIP quality  Low speeds in the 120kbps range do not support VoIP protocols that take up to 100kbps  VoIP can be compressed to a lower quality 33kbps  SIP based DLC/DSL can also solve VoIP bandwidth issues, and reduce OAMP and backhaul costs  4) Rural carriers must deal with TDM, ATM and IP networks  Operational cost of technical resources, infrastructure components & test/diagnostic equipment  Consider solutions that evolve to a pure IP network infrastructure  5) PSTN subscribers are dropping in the USA  VoIP dial tone service includes CLASS and V/M 1/3 rd the Price  Cellular services can be bundled w/PSTN and VoIP to attract users  New SIP enabled “sticky” services retain customers

Compelling Reasons to deliver VoIP  Competitive offering to prevent subscribers from changing service to “Vonage” type, IM type, VoIP  Access to IP- LD networks for reduced operating costs, and customer retention..  Supply and Demand – Economics of high supply of IP bandwidth  Technology obsolescence – VoIP will reduce overall value of legacy transport systems to basic commodity.  Relocation of network intelligence to the core and edges of the network to provide revenue generating applications.  Potential “Sticky” services

Ringback Tones  Create a globally recognized BRANDED ringback tone  Revenue generating Subscribers customize sounds from your content Subscribers utilize ring interval to deliver personal voice messages. Provider of Subscriber uses interval as advertising time. ARPU = $1-3/month service fee plus per tone cost * Average airtime of 9 sec express yourself with…

Find me Follow me discover smart tracking with… Links locations and telephone devices to a single Directory Number and optional Voic  TDM and IP terminations.  Subscriber can change terminations.  Can be offered as part of a VoIP dial tone service or independently.  Inbound only or bi- directional.
